Fix warning.
authorPeter Van der Beken <peterv@propagandism.org>
Thu, 08 Apr 2010 14:07:28 +0200
changeset 40624 f99c1af1e1c11f11307c8a84acbce3430cee26d5
parent 40623 65aca11d2b37aaaca9f0d45a7d9f799a8e80d3fc
child 40625 647dd06b64fef56a895748fd76aa206e1a0b0e71
push idunknown
push userunknown
push dateunknown
milestone1.9.3a5pre
Fix warning.
dom/base/nsDOMClassInfoID.h
js/src/xpconnect/src/nsDOMQS.h
--- a/dom/base/nsDOMClassInfoID.h
+++ b/dom/base/nsDOMClassInfoID.h
@@ -99,17 +99,17 @@ DOMCI_CASTABLE_INTERFACE(nsICSSDeclarati
  */
 #define DOMCI_CASTABLE_INTERFACE(_interface, _bit, _extra)                    \
 class _interface;                                                             \
 inline PRUint32 Implements_##_interface(_interface *foo)                      \
   { return 1 << _bit; }                                                       \
 inline PRUint32 Implements_##_interface(void *foo)                            \
   { return 0; }
 
-DOMCI_CASTABLE_INTERFACES()
+DOMCI_CASTABLE_INTERFACES(unused)
 
 #undef DOMCI_CASTABLE_INTERFACE
 
 /**
  * Here we calculate the bitmap for a given class. We'll call the functions
  * defined above with (_class*)nsnull. If the class implements an interface,
  * that function will return (1 << bit), if it doesn't the function returns 0.
  * We just make the sum of all the values returned from the functions to
--- a/js/src/xpconnect/src/nsDOMQS.h
+++ b/js/src/xpconnect/src/nsDOMQS.h
@@ -74,13 +74,13 @@ xpc_qsUnwrapArg<_interface>(JSContext *c
     if(NS_SUCCEEDED(rv))                                                      \
         *ppArg = static_cast<_interface*>(native);                            \
     return rv;                                                                \
 }
 
 #define DOMCI_CASTABLE_INTERFACE(_interface, _bit, _extra)                    \
   DEFINE_UNWRAP_CAST(_interface, _bit)
 
-DOMCI_CASTABLE_INTERFACES()
+DOMCI_CASTABLE_INTERFACES(unused)
 
 #undef DOMCI_CASTABLE_INTERFACE
 
 #endif /* nsDOMQS_h__ */